The invention relates to a dogwood kernel modified active carbon water purifier, which is prepared from the following raw materials in parts by weight: 50 to 60 parts of dogwood kernel, 9 to 12 parts of calcined gypsum, 5 to 6 parts of dried alum, 10 to 15 parts of lignocellulose, 6 to 9 parts of calcium-based montmorillonite, 3 to 5 parts of milk protein, 8 to 10 parts of acrylonitrile, 1 to 2 parts of ammonium persulfate, 100 to 110 parts of active carbon, 7 to 9 parts of gelatin, 10 to 13 parts of chitosan, 4 to 5 parts of modified diatomite and an appropriate amount of water. After the dogwood kernel is carbonized at a high temperature, a structure with multiple pores and strong adsorption capacity is formed, so that the cost is saved and the environmental pollution is reduced; due to use of the macromolecular compounds such as acrylonitrile, gelatin, lignocellulose and chitosan and the like, the adhesive force can be increased, the disintegration is unlikely to happen, an effect of chelating metal ions can be realized, and safe and non-toxic effects are achieved; due to use of calclium-based montmorillonite, an antibacterial function, a deodorizing function and an ion exchanging function can be achieved; due to use of the calcined gypsum and the dried alum, a sterilizing function can be achieved; the dogwood kernel modified active carbon water purifier is safe, healthy, low in cost and particularly suitable for water purification.
